Understanding Ethical Link Building and Content Sourcing

Before diving into AI's impact, it's crucial to define these concepts. Link building involves acquiring backlinks from reputable sites to improve domain authority. When done ethically, it promotes genuine relationships and relevance. Content sourcing is the process of gathering and creating valuable, accurate, and engaging content that resonates with target audiences and search engines alike.

AI's Role in Modern Link Building

AI-powered tools now assist marketers in identifying high-quality link opportunities, analyzing competitor backlink profiles, and predicting which sites are most receptive to outreach efforts. For instance, advanced algorithms scan millions of web pages to find relevant, authoritative sites that align with your niche, significantly reducing manual research time.

However, ethical considerations are paramount. AI systems must be programmed to avoid manipulative tactics such as link farms or spammy exchanges. Instead, they should promote genuine outreach, transparency, and value creation, ensuring backlinks earned are sustainable and reputable.

AI in Content Sourcing and Creation

The content sourcing process benefits immensely from AI tools that help curate, verify, and optimize content. For example, platforms like aio leverage AI to analyze trending topics, identify gaps, and even generate drafts based on user input, all while maintaining factual accuracy.

Moreover, AI ensures that content remains ethical by avoiding plagiarism and misleading information. Automated fact-checking and sentiment analysis are integrated to uphold transparency and trustworthiness.

Future Trends in AI-Driven Website Promotion

The future of AI in website promotion hinges on smarter, more transparent algorithms that emphasize ethical practices. We can anticipate a rise in:

  1. Personalized outreach that respects privacy and relevance.
  2. Automated content verification to avoid misinformation.
  3. Enhanced AI tools integrating seo analytics for holistic strategies.
  4. Greater emphasis on building trust and transparency in AI recommendations.
